The 2025 Payout Scheme in Brief

Gaining focus in the 2025 cash payouts are the Assurance Package and the GST Voucher scheme. The scheme is designed to minimize the GST hike to 9% and tackle the cost-of-living pressures arising from it. Payouts are dependent on income, age, property ownership, among several other considerations.

The S$600 Cost of Living (COL) Payout

The S$600 COL payout marks an important highlight worth noting. This is a one-time payment for the benefit of lower-middle-income Singaporeans, with eligible citizens aged 21 and above due to receive disbursements amounting to a total of S\$600 by September 2025. The direct payment amount varies, depending on the amount of assessable income earned and whether the recipient owns more than 1 property. More money will be allotted to those not owning more than one property and that also have assessable incomes of S\$34,000 and below.

GST Voucher – Cash Payout

An equally important payout to the COL payout is the annual GST Voucher – Cash payout, which will pay out a maximum of S\$700 to eligible Singaporeans in 2025. This payment is directed towards persons of lower income and will be paid out in August. This payout complements the COL payout and is either automatically credited to bank accounts or is delivered through PayNow NRIC-linked services.

Assurance Package Special Payment

Another special one-time Assurance Package cash payment will be given. Depending on income tier and housing type, eligible recipients may receive between S\$200 and S\$800. In so doing, the payment furthers the support of household resilience financially and will be paid in the latter half of the year.

CDC Vouchers for Every Household

A total of S$500 worth of CDC Vouchers will be given to every Singaporean household in 2025. These vouchers can be spent at hawker centers, heartland shops, and supermarkets participating in the initiative. This effort promotes local consumption and small businesses while helping families get through their daily expenses.

U-Save and S&CC Rebates

Besides direct payouts, enhanced U-Save rebates and Service and Conservancy Charges (S&CC) rebates will be given to all eligible HDB households to offset utility bills and town council fees, so that families occupying the smaller flats find it easy to sustain basic living costs.

How to Receive the Payouts

Most of the payouts go into bank accounts. Thus, Singaporeans are encouraged to link their NRIC to PayNow through their banks so they can receive their payments quickly. For those without bank linkage, the payouts will be sent to them via GovCash or by other approved channels. Notification will be sent to them via SMS or by way of an alert on the Singpass app.
